0335_St_Paul_BelvedereStudioLutheran Schools…

…Are driven by a commitment to the Gospel and are focused on a mission of bringing hope and healing to students and families.

…Are governed by board members who clearly understand their roles and focus on the vision and board policies that effectively govern the operation of the school.

…Meet or exceed state and national academic standards at all grade levels.

…Help to develop a minimum of 30 developmental assets in children.

…Have educators who model visionary leadership. They practice stewardship of resources, build up others and empathize with others.

…Have educators who model servant leadership. Do those served grow as persons; do they, while being served, become healthier, wiser, freer, more autonomous, more likely themselves to become servants? (Robert Greenleaf)

…Have educators who model spiritual leadership. They study God’s Word, share their personal faith story, apply Law and Gospel appropriately, exhibit a passion for ministry, act courageously, equip God’s people for service, care for others, demonstrate integrity, and pray.
